In early 2002, Twisted Method performed a show as an opener for another local band, Cinder, who were doing a label showcase. The band's performance at that show attracted the attention of Cinder's manager, Charlie
Pennachio, who subsequently signed the band to his management company, 3Sixty

In July 2005, Twisted Method went on an "indefinite hiatus" after guitarist Andrew Howard and drummer Ben Goins quit the band. Howard left because he wanted to be with his family after becoming a father, and Goins found
Christianity.
